UriParser.GetComponents(Uri, UriComponents, UriFormat) Metodo

Definizione

Ottiene i componenti da un URI.

protected:
 virtual System::String ^ GetComponents(Uri ^ uri, UriComponents components, UriFormat format);
protected virtual string GetComponents (Uri uri, UriComponents components, UriFormat format);
abstract member GetComponents : Uri * UriComponents * UriFormat -> string
override this.GetComponents : Uri * UriComponents * UriFormat -> string
Protected Overridable Function GetComponents (uri As Uri, components As UriComponents, format As UriFormat) As String

Parametri

uri
Uri

URI da analizzare.

components
UriComponents

Oggetto UriComponents da recuperare da uri.

format
UriFormat

Uno dei valori di UriFormat che controlla come viene eseguito l'escape dei caratteri speciali.

Restituisce

String

Stringa che contiene i componenti.

Eccezioni

uriFormat non è valido.

-oppure- uriComponents non è una combinazione di valori di UriComponents validi.

uri richiede un'analisi eseguita dall'utente. -oppure- uri non è un URI assoluto. Non è possibile utilizzare URI relativi con questo metodo.

Commenti

Utilizzare il GetComponents metodo per determinare il valore di varie parti dell'URI, ad esempio , SchemeHosto Port.

I componenti vengono restituiti nell'ordine in cui vengono visualizzati nell'URI. Ad esempio, se Scheme viene specificato, viene visualizzato per primo.

Si applica a

Vedi anche